取出string中的每一个字符
2013-02-16 10:56
113 查看
#include <iostream> #include <string> using std::cin; using std::cout; using std::endl; using std::string; int main() { string str("some string"); for (string::size_type ix = 0; ix != str.size(); ++ix) cout << str[ix] << endl; return 0; }
1:str.size()的返回string对象中字符的个数,类型是string::size_type的
2:str[str.size() - 1] 表示str的最后一个字符
3: + 操作符的左右操作数目必须至少有一个是string类型的
相关文章推荐
- JAVA面试题之String处理--一字符取出重复的字符以及其个数
- HLA取出字符串中的每一个字符
- 取出数字的每一个字符
- c++如何取出string中的第一个字符…
- android String.xml 空格字符
- std::string 字符替换函数
- android string.xml里的空格字符
- 在java中除去字符串(String)中的换行字符(\r \n \t)
- 从string对象获取字符
- 干掉你的StringUtils字符工具类
- Delphi 的字符及字符串[3] - String 中的秘密
- Delphi 的字符及字符串[3] - String 中的秘密
- 循环遍历Java字符串字符的规范方法——类似python for ch in string
- Leetcode 97. Interleaving String 交错字符判别 解题报告
- 各种类型字符之间的转换(单字节char*和宽字节wchar_t*,TCHAR和string的转换)
- 不同的取法输出顺序可以不考虑。取字符( 从标准输入读入一个由字母构成的串(不大于30个字符)。从该串中取出3个不重复的字符,求所有的取法。取出的字符,要求按字母升序排列成一个串。)
- python里使用string.Template替换字符1
- 枚举取值(根据枚举的int值取出string值|根据枚举的string值取出int值)
- 如何求出一个string中包含某个字符的个数
- 【原创】打印一个string 字符串中重复字符的次数